Anaerobic exercise is intense exercise on the body that causes the muscle to form lactate because the energy demand can't be met by adequate oxygen supply for aerobic respiration in the muscle cells. This type of exercise is meant to increase muscle strength and power and is recommended for athletes who are keen to develop force rather than stamina (such as bodybuilders).

What has more calories sugar or oil?
Anvisha [2.4K]

The question only makes sense if you specify that
you're talking about the same amount of each.

Olive oil . . . . . 120 calories / Tablespoon
Table sugar . . . 22.5 calories / Tablespoon

In equal volumes, olive oil has a little more than
5 times the calories of granulated sugar.

Sesame oil, soybean oil, almond oil, canola oil, corm oil,
cottonseed oil, flaxseed oil, grapeseed oil, palm oil,
macadamia nut oil, peanut oil, safflower oil, walnut oil,
wheatgerm oil, and sunflower oil are all virtually identical
to olive oil in calorie content, but their saturated fat content
is different.
